    Celtic are delighted to announce that Conor Hazard has signed a new two-year contract that will see him remain at the club until at least the summer of 2023.

    The 22-year-old goalkeeper finalised his new contract today (Wednesday) before speaking exclusively to Celtic TV.

    Hazard progressed through the Celtic Academy and made his first-team debut earlier this season in Celtic’s 3-2 Europa League win against Lille at Paradise. His league debut came three days later which saw Celtic record a 2-0 victory over Kilmarnock at Celtic Park.

    Hazard won his first piece of silverware with the senior side on December 20thafter helping the Hoops win the Scottish Cup to complete the Quadruple Treble. Hazard played a vital role in the game by saving two of Heart’s spot-kicks in the penalty shoot-out.

    The Irish stopper has one senior international cap to his name after making his debut for Northern Ireland in a friendly against Costa Rica in June 2018. Before making his first-team debut Hazard gained experience with loan spells at Falkirk, Partick Thistle and Dundee, where he kept six clean-sheets in 11 appearances last season.

    Dundee are keen to land Conor Hazard back on-loan from Celtic for their Premiership return.

    The Northern Ireland international had a successful loan at Dens Park in the 2019-20 season.


    Dundee boss James McPake tried to get him back for the last campaign but Hazard was handed a new contract and also got a run in the Celtic first-team.

    Celtic struggled for a consistent No. 1 with Vasilis Barkas failing to live up to his big-money price tag and Scott Bain also was in and out.


    New boss Ange Postecoglou has come in but he is likely to bring in a new keeper with Brighton’s Matt Ryan a top target


    That could knock Hazard further down the pecking order and he is at an age where he needs first-team football.

    Celtic are aware of Dundee’s interest and could strike a deal once Postecoglou nail’s down his own No.1.



    If Hazard did travel north again he would have to fight it out with Adam Legzdins for the gloves.

    The Englishman was impressive in helping Dundee to win promotion.
